- o Major bugfixes (HTTP, parsing):
- - When parsing a malformed content-length field from an HTTP message,
- do not read off the end of the buffer. This bug was a potential
- remote denial-of-service attack against Tor clients and relays.
- A workaround was released in October 2016, which prevents this
- bug from crashing Tor. This is a fix for the underlying issue,
- which should no longer matter (if you applied the earlier patch).
- Fixes bug 20894; bugfix on 0.2.0.16-alpha. Bug found by fuzzing
- using AFL (http://lcamtuf.coredump.cx/afl/).

- o Major bugfixes (bridges):
-
- - When the same bridge is configured multiple times at different
- address:port combinations (but with the same identity), treat
- those bridge instances as separate guards. This allows clients to
- configure the same bridge with multiple pluggable transports, once
- again. Fixes bug 21027; bugfix on 0.3.0.1-alpha.

- o Minor bugfixes (hidden service):
- - When encoding a legacy ESTABLISH_INTRO cell, we were using the sizeof()
- on a pointer instead of real size of the destination buffer leading to
- an overflow passing an enormous value to the signing digest function.
- Fortunately, that value was only used to make sure the destination
- buffer length was big enough for the key size and in this case it was.
- Fixes bug 21553; bugfix on tor-0.3.0.1-alpha.

- o Major bugfixes (parsing):
- - Fix an integer underflow bug when comparing malformed Tor versions.
- This bug is harmless, except when Tor has been built with
- --enable-expensive-hardening, which would turn it into a crash;
- or on Tor 0.2.9.1-alpha through Tor 0.2.9.8, which were built with
- -ftrapv by default.
- Part of TROVE-2017-001. Fixes bug 21278; bugfix on
- 0.0.8pre1. Found by OSS-Fuzz.
